Core Skills Analysis

Science

  • Learned about chemical reactions and polymerization through the mixing of ingredients to create slime.
  • Understood the concepts of viscosity and elasticity while observing the texture and stretchiness of the slime.
  • Explored the properties of non-newtonian fluids by playing with the slime and noticing its unique behavior.
  • Gained knowledge about the importance of following instructions and safety measures when working with chemical substances.

Math

  • Practiced measuring and counting while following the recipe to mix the right proportions of ingredients.
  • Engaged in basic fractions and proportions when adjusting the recipe quantities to make different amounts of slime.
  • Enhanced problem-solving skills by troubleshooting consistency issues or stickiness by making adjustments in measurements.
  • Developed an understanding of ratios by comparing the amounts of each ingredient used in the slime.

Tips

To further enhance the learning experience and creativity related to making slime, consider experimenting with different textures and colors. Encourage the student to investigate the effects of adding more or less of certain ingredients on the final product. Additionally, explore incorporating scents or glitter to create personalized variations. Documenting each experiment in a 'slime journal' can help track progress and improvements over time, fostering both scientific inquiry and artistic expression.
